Apa Itu Prolog? Pengertian, Fungsi, dan Cara Menggunakannya dengan Benar
![]() |
apa itu prolog? Prolog memiliki dua makna utama, yaitu sebagai bagian pengantar dalam karya sastra dan sebagai bahasa pemrograman berbasis logika |
Lalu, apa itu prolog secara lebih mendalam? Artikel ini akan membahas pengertiannya, fungsi, dan cara penggunaannya dalam berbagai bidang. Yuk, simak penjelasannya!
Apa Itu Prolog?
Secara umum, prolog berasal dari bahasa Yunani "prologos" yang berarti "kata pengantar". Dalam berbagai bidang, prolog memiliki definisi yang berbeda:
Dalam Sastra: Prolog adalah bagian pembuka dalam sebuah karya sastra, seperti novel atau drama, yang memberikan gambaran awal mengenai cerita.
Dalam Pemrograman: Prolog adalah nama sebuah bahasa pemrograman yang berbasis logika, sering digunakan dalam kecerdasan buatan dan pemrosesan bahasa alami.
Mari kita bahas lebih dalam tentang kedua jenis prolog ini.
Prolog dalam Sastra
Dalam dunia sastra, prolog biasanya digunakan untuk memperkenalkan latar belakang cerita, karakter, atau konflik utama yang akan berkembang dalam narasi utama. Beberapa karya sastra klasik menggunakan prolog untuk menarik perhatian pembaca sejak awal.
Fungsi Prolog dalam Sastra
Mengenalkan Latar Cerita: Memberikan gambaran awal tentang tempat dan waktu cerita.
Memperkenalkan Karakter: Kadang digunakan untuk menjelaskan latar belakang tokoh utama.
Membangun Atmosfer: Menciptakan suasana yang membantu pembaca memahami nuansa cerita.
Menyampaikan Informasi Penting: Bisa berupa petunjuk atau clue yang relevan dengan cerita utama.
Contoh Prolog dalam Sastra
Dalam novel Romeo and Juliet karya William Shakespeare, terdapat prolog berbentuk puisi soneta yang menjelaskan latar belakang konflik antara dua keluarga besar di Verona.
Prolog dalam Pemrograman
Di dunia teknologi, Prolog adalah nama sebuah bahasa pemrograman yang berbasis logika. Berbeda dengan bahasa pemrograman seperti Python atau Java, Prolog bekerja berdasarkan aturan dan fakta yang ditetapkan untuk menyelesaikan masalah.
Fungsi Prolog dalam Pemrograman
Kecerdasan Buatan (AI): Banyak digunakan dalam pengembangan AI, seperti chatbot dan sistem pakar.
Pemrosesan Bahasa Alami (NLP): Digunakan dalam analisis teks dan pengenalan bahasa.
Sistem Pakar: Membantu membangun sistem yang bisa meniru pemikiran manusia.
Cara Kerja Prolog dalam Pemrograman
Prolog menggunakan fakta, aturan, dan query untuk menentukan hasil.
Contoh sederhana dalam Prolog:
ayah(alex, bob).
ayah(bob, charlie).
kakek(X, Y) :- ayah(X, Z), ayah(Z, Y).
Jika kita ingin mengetahui siapa kakek Charlie, kita bisa menjalankan query:
?- kakek(X, charlie).
Dan hasilnya akan menunjukkan bahwa Alex adalah kakek Charlie.
Perbedaan Prolog dalam Sastra dan Pemrograman
Aspek | Prolog dalam Sastra | Prolog dalam Pemrograman |
---|---|---|
Definisi | Pengantar cerita sebelum masuk ke narasi utama | Bahasa pemrograman berbasis logika |
Fungsi | Memberikan konteks cerita | Memproses logika berbasis aturan |
Penggunaan | Novel, drama, film | AI, NLP, sistem pakar |
Kesimpulan
Jadi, apa itu prolog? Prolog memiliki dua makna utama, yaitu sebagai bagian pengantar dalam karya sastra dan sebagai bahasa pemrograman berbasis logika. Dalam sastra, prolog berperan penting untuk membangun latar belakang cerita dan menarik perhatian pembaca sejak awal. Sementara dalam dunia pemrograman, Prolog digunakan dalam kecerdasan buatan dan sistem berbasis aturan.
Baik dalam sastra maupun teknologi, prolog memainkan peran yang sangat penting dalam memberikan informasi awal yang diperlukan sebelum masuk ke inti pembahasan. Dengan memahami konsep prolog, baik dalam literatur maupun dalam pemrograman, kita bisa lebih menghargai bagaimana informasi diperkenalkan dan diolah secara sistematis.
Semoga artikel ini membantu Anda memahami lebih dalam tentang apa itu prolog dan bagaimana penerapannya dalam berbagai bidang!
Posting Komentar untuk "Apa Itu Prolog? Pengertian, Fungsi, dan Cara Menggunakannya dengan Benar"
Posting Komentar